We have only eaten at Yachtsman, Narcoossee's and California Grill, and loved all three of them. It depends on the atmosphere you're looking for. CG is sort of the "grand" restaurant with the view, etc. Narcoossee's is more casual, with the beach right there. I think the fireworks view at both restaurants, while different, is about the same quality. Yachtsman is wonderful. We eat there twice every trip. You can see the Epcot fireworks over the pool, Boardwalk and Epcot are a short walk away, the atmosphere is amazing. You really can't go wrong!
